    In the present paper the authors consider the flag manifold \(F_{1,2}(\mathbb{C}^3)=\mathrm{SU}(3)/(\mathrm{U}(1)\times \mathrm{U}(1))\) and its pseudo-Riemannian counterpart \(\mathrm{SU}(2,1)/(\mathrm{U}(1)\times \mathrm{U}(1))\) equipped with a nearly Kähler structure. This is one of 6-dimensional nearly Kähler manifolds known (others are \(S^6\), \(S^3\times S^3\) and \(\mathbb{C}P^3\)). They classify almost complex totally geodesic submanifolds in these flag manifolds and express the curvature tensor in terms of the nearly Kähler structure \(J\) and the three canonical orthogonal complex structures.
